If you want to make the Banana Macadamia Pancakes I mentioned, the ingredients you’ll need (besides regular pancake stuff like flour, baking soda/powder, etc.) are: 2-3 ripe or overripe bananas, 1/2 cup roasted salted macadamia nuts, eggs, butter, and buttermilk.
Substitute extracts. Got your own little extract library in your baking cupboard? Try substituting coconut extract or rum extract for the vanilla. Keep the coconut milk full fat. If you’re counting calories, serve yourself a smaller drizzle. Lite coconut milk is not going to give you the right texture and flavor! Add more coconut. If you like the taste and texture of shredded sweetened coconut, you can add some (about ½ cup). You could also add toasted coconut or coconut flakes.
